How credits work
1 credit = $1 of AI compute at cost. Credits cover the tokens your coding agents consume while working on tasks.
- Free tier: hard cap at your included credits. Once you hit the limit, tasks cannot be created until the next billing period.
- Pro and Max tiers: you can optionally set an overage limit in Settings > Billing. If no limit is set, there is no hard cap and you are billed for usage beyond your included credits.
- BYOK (Max tier): when you bring your own API keys, you pay the AI provider directly. BYOK usage is tracked in Twill for visibility but is not billed through Twill.
What counts as usage
Credits are consumed by the AI tokens used during task execution — planning, implementation, verification, and CI auto-fix steps. Sandbox compute (the container your code runs in) is included and does not consume credits separately.
Billing period
Credits reset monthly on the anniversary of your subscription start date. Unused credits do not roll over.
Overages
On Pro and Max tiers, you can configure an overage limit from Settings > Billing. This sets a maximum dollar amount of additional spend beyond your included credits. If you prefer no cap, leave the overage limit unset.
